Bonus battle royale mode for forty people in horror Evil Dead: The Game

The free-to-play Splatter Royale game mode is now available to fans of spectacular horror on all platforms.

So, the developer company Saber Interactive decided to supplement the popular game about the living dead, Evil Dead: The Game, with an exciting bonus mode. Players are in for an interesting version of the “royal battle,” which is already well-known to fans of games such as PUBG, Fortnite, etc.

Forty people will be able to take part in a delightful fight. Inaccessible mode, you have to fight with other players for the right to become the last survivor. You will also be able to test two new types of powerful weapons.

The release of the battle royale took place on February 2nd.

As a reminder, Evil Dead: The Game is a popular online video game with asynchronous multiplayer. Horror is based on the Evil Dead franchise. Players will have to battle with hordes of the living dead, which is a really impressive fight. Co-op playthrough is available for up to four participants. You can also take on the role of a powerful demon that preys on people. The style of the video game and its objectives change depending on the character chosen by the player. The popular game attracts dynamism and variability.

The horror was released last May on PC, PS 4 and 5, Xbox One, and Xbox Series X|S.
